Swimming at the 2016 Summer Paralympics – Men's 100 metre breaststroke SB14

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Men's 100 metre breaststroke SB14
at the XV Paralympic Games
VenueOlympic Aquatics Stadium
Dates14 September 2016
Competitors16 from 12 nations
Medalists
1st place, gold medalist(s) Aaron Moores  Great Britain
2nd place, silver medalist(s) Scott Quin  Great Britain
3rd place, bronze medalist(s) Marc Evers  Netherlands

The Men's 100 metre breaststroke SB14 event at the 2016 Paralympic Games took place on 14 September 2016, at the Olympic Aquatics Stadium. Two heats were held. The swimmers with the eight fastest times advanced to the final.

Heats

Heat 1

9:54 14 September 2016:[1]

Rank Lane Name Nationality Time Notes
1 4 Marc Evers  Netherlands 1:07.67 Q
2 5 Yasuhiro Tanaka  Japan 1:08.65 Q
3 3 Adam Ismael Wenham  Norway 1:09.59 Q
4 2 Taiga Hayashida  Japan 1:10.70 Q
5 6 Jon Margeir Sverrisson  Iceland 1:12.27
6 1 Won Sang Cho  South Korea 1:15.87
7 7 Alberto Vera  Venezuela 1:15.91
8 8 Liam Schluter  Australia 1:16.56

Heat 2

9:58 14 September 2016:[1]

Rank Lane Name Nationality Time Notes
1 5 Scott Quin  Great Britain 1:06.65 PR Q
2 4 Aaron Moores  Great Britain 1:07.25 Q
3 3 Yang Mook Jung  South Korea 1:10.89 Q
4 2 Elian Araya  Argentina 1:10.96 Q
5 6 Wa Kit Choi  Hong Kong 1:11.62
6 7 Shinichi Hirota  Japan 1:11.92
7 1 Gordie Michie  Canada 1:12.01
8 8 Felipe Vila Real  Brazil 1:16.87

Final

18:06 14 September 2016:[2]

Rank Lane Name Nationality Time Notes
1st place, gold medalist(s) 5 Aaron Moores  Great Britain 1:06.67
2nd place, silver medalist(s) 4 Scott Quin  Great Britain 1:06.70
3rd place, bronze medalist(s) 3 Marc Evers  Netherlands 1:07.64
4 6 Yasuhiro Tanaka  Japan 1:07.82
5 2 Adam Ismael Wenham  Norway 1:08.44
6 1 Yang Mook Jung  South Korea 1:10.21
7 7 Taiga Hayashida  Japan 1:11.26
8 8 Elian Araya  Argentina 1:11.60
